"The day the music died was February 3, 1959, when Buddy Holly's plane crashed outside of Clear Lake, Iowa. The day television died was May 22, 1992, when Johnny Carson hustled out of a Burbank studio, leaving tear-soaked cheeks, 30 years of memories and a void that could never be filled."
How well I remember hearing my parents laughing in the living room, and wondering what on TV could possibly be so hilarious....
